How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Bel Air?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Bel Air Studio Apartments | $1,065 | $578 | $3,012 |
Bel Air 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,283 | $750 | $3,423 |
Bel Air 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,427 | $900 | $4,107 |
Bel Air 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,684 | $1,200 | $3,207 |
Bel Air 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,970 | $1,591 | $2,350 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Bel Air
How much are Studio apartments in Bel Air?
There are currently 39 Studio Apartments in Bel Air with rent ranges from $578 to $3,012 with an average price of $1,065.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Bel Air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Bel Air ranges from $750 to $3,423 with an average monthly rent of $1,283.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Bel Air c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Bel Air range from $900 to $4,107.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,427.
How expensive are Bel Air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 24 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Bel Air on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,200 to $3,207 - averaging $1,684 for the location.
